Olney Central vs. Morton
Both Olney Central College and Morton College are Public, 2-4 years schools located in Illinois. The following statements compare Olney Central College and Morton College with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- Both schools are public.
- Olney Central's tuition ($12,340) is more expensive than Morton ($11,028).
- Olney Central's students to faculty ratio (11 to 1) is lower than Morton (17 to 1).
- Morton (3,653 students) is larger than Olney Central (880 students) with more enrolled students.
- Morton ($6,531) has higher amount of financial aid than Olney Central ($5,250).
- Olney Central's graduation rate (62%) is higher than Morton (28%).
